The Cost Of Short Term Substance Abuse Rehab in Coatsville, Missouri

Most individuals suffering from substance abuse and addiction usually discover the cost of treatment and rehabilitation is too steep for them. As a result, they might decide to forgo treatment - not realizing that addiction is typically more expensive in the long-term.

Contingent on the form of treatment you are looking into, the facility will likely require you to handle the rather expensive costs. However, there are reasonably affordable treatment programs in Coatsville that you can take advantage of to offset these costs - one of these is short term drug rehab.

Short term drug rehabilitation is usually more affordable than long-term treatment due to the fact that you will only undergo rehabilitation for a limited period. This means that here you have an affordable alternative that you can benefit from to help you resolve your substance abuse and addiction.

In some cases, you might even discover that your medical insurance will pay for the cost of rehab if you choose short term rehab. However, many insurance carriers have limitations on the total amount they may pay out - or the total duration of treatment that they will pay for. Still, most short term rehab programs are fully covered by insurance.

Thus, if the expense of rehab is a primary deciding factor for you, short term treatment might be the best way forward. As much as you may want to receive the best, most intensive type of treatment, your finances may keep you from selecting more comprehensive treatment options such as long term drug rehabilitation.

Even with this fairly low cost, short term drug treatment could possibly work for you. Yet, the effectiveness of the rehab program will mainly depend on you as an individual. If your substance abuse has been happening for a long period of time, for instance, it is very improbable that this duration of treatment will work for you. Due to the fact that it is more appropriate for people who have only just began showing early symptoms of addiction.

Generally, short term treatment is ideal for addicts who have not been using drugs or alcohol for very long and for those who cannot come up with the funds for a longer rehab program.
